The Michigan Panthers have produced another NFL wide receiver, this time in Ishmael Hyman. According to Aaron Wilson, the Green Bay Packers signed the shifty athlete after hosting a workout with him earlier this week.

Hyman saw his production tick upwards towards the end of the season. He finished with 158 receiving yards and two touchdowns.

Ishmael became a target for Paxton Lynch down the stretch, and showcased his abilities to be a valuable wide receiver in the USFL.
